Chocolate Peanut Butter Chia Breakfast Jar

  • Author: EsmeSalon
  • Prep Time: 5 minutes
  • Refrigerator Time: 4 hours
  • Cook Time: 0 minutes
  • Total Time: 4 hours 5 minutes
  • Yield: 2 servings 1x
  • Category: Breakfast and Brunch
  • Method: No bake

Ingredients

  • 3 tbsp chia seeds
  • 1 cup unsweetened almond milk
  • 1 tbsp unsweetened cocoa powder
  • 1 tbsp natural peanut butter or almond butter
  • 12 tsp maple syrup or 10 drops liquid stevia or sweetener to taste
  • 1/2 medium plum, sliced (for decoration)

Instructions

  1. In a jar or small bowl, add 3 tbsp chia seeds and 1 cup unsweetened almond milk. Give it a quick stir right away so the seeds don’t clump at the bottom.
  2. Add 1 tbsp unsweetened cocoa powder and 1 tbsp natural peanut or any other nut butter.
  3. This can get a bit lumpy, so I usually grab a handheld mixer or whisk and blend until smooth.
  4. Add 1-2 tsp maple syrup or 10 drops liquid stevia or sweetener to taste.
  5. Stir again and taste. You might want a bit more depending on how bitter your cocoa is.
  6. Let it sit for about 5 minutes, then stir again. This second stir really helps prevent clumping later.
  7. Cover and refrigerate overnight, or at least 4 hours if you’re in a rush.
  8. Before serving, give it a good stir. If it’s too thick, splash in a little extra almond milk and mix until creamy.
  9. Add slices of plum or any other fruit as decoration and extra sweetness, as desired.

Nutrition

  • Serving Size: 1
  • Calories: 192
  • Sugar: 6.2 g
  • Sodium: 131.1 mg
  • Fat: 12 g
  • Saturated Fat: 1.7 g
  • Trans Fat: 0 g
  • Carbohydrates: 18.3 g
  • Fiber: 8.4 g
  • Protein: 6.5 g
  • Cholesterol: 0 mg

Additional Information

  • Can this be frozen? Not recommended. The texture turns watery and uneven once thawed.
  • Storage: Store covered in the fridge for up to 4 days. Stir before serving each time.
Substitutions
  • Almond milk: Use oat milk, dairy milk, or coconut milk
  • Peanut butter: swap with almond butter, cashew butter, or sunflower seed butter
  • Stevia: Use maple syrup, honey, or any preferred sweetener
  • Cocoa powder: cacao powder works too, just slightly stronger in flavour, so you may need less
